In March of this year we announced the launch of Google Voice for existing GrandCentral users. Google Voice helps you manage your phones and voicemail by unifying all your telephones – including mobile, home, and work phones – with a single phone number and letting you access voicemail via phone, email, or the Web. Today we’re pleased to announce that invitations for Google Voice are starting to roll out to everyone who requested an invite. Check out more details on the Official Google Blog.
